Какой правильный образ для раскрутки виртуальной машины в openstack с использованием VBOX в качестве хоста и centos 6.5 в качестве единственного "гостя"
Я использую VirtualBox на моем Mac Book Pro. Я развернул образ Centos 6.5 в virtualbox и установил Openstack RDO (packstack allinone) без каких-либо проблем.
Я могу раскрутить образ CIRROS по умолчанию без каких-либо проблем (может SSH в / из), однако, когда я попытался раскрутить другие изображения (Fedora, Centos и Ubuntu/ точные) с https://openstack.redhat.com/Image_resources и страница UEC Untntu UEC, все мои виртуальные машины просто зависают с сообщениями, такими как "ожидание оборудования" или "загрузка... ожидание". И примерно через 5/10 минут состояние моей ВМ из горизонта просто превращается в "выключение".
Могу ли я использовать некоторые из этих изображений "как есть" после помещения их в систему через "ГЛАНС"? Я не уверен, влияет ли Virtual Box на загрузку экземпляра или у меня есть другие проблемы? Я видел много различной информации о создании собственного образа и т. Д. Однако все, что мне нужно, это базовый образ для тестирования и просто не совсем понимаю, почему я не могу просто загрузить загруженный образ qcow2 или img это уже готово.
Как я уже упоминал, я могу создать CIRROS без каких-либо проблем, но я хотел бы иметь возможность раскручивать базовую виртуальную систему centos/fedora или ubuntu через openstack?
2 ответа
Честно говоря, звучит так, будто на вашем компьютере просто нет ОЗУ или ресурсов для запуска любого изображения, большего размера, чем Cirros.
Сколько памяти и хранилища вы предоставили своему CentOS 6.5 хосту vm и сколько процессоров? Многие готовые изображения требуют 20 ГБ памяти.
Также проверьте, включена ли аппаратная виртуализация https://www.virtualbox.org/manual/ch10.html
Еще одна вещь, чтобы проверить, если вы используете совместимый вкус для запуска этих экземпляров.
Попробуйте это, после того как вы введете свои учетные данные:
Проверьте свое HD-пространство
df -h
Скачать изображение
wget http://cloud-images.ubuntu.com/precise/current/precise-server-cloudimg-amd64-disk1.img -O ~/precise.qcow2.img
Импорт в Glance
glance image-create --name "precise-qcow2" --disk-format qcow2 --container-format bare --is-public True --file ~/precise.qcow2.img
Проверьте и скопируйте свой сетевой идентификатор
neutron net-list
Проверьте ваше ключевое имя
nova keypair-list
Загрузи свой экземпляр
nova boot --flavor 2 --image precise-qcow2 --nic net-id=<YOUR NETWORK ID> --key-name=<KEY NAME FROM THE DASHBOARD> precise-instance`
Надеюсь это поможет.